Output 2dfd12dc2b96596f429154e4c8533f4db5fa267b0044acb6410ad3ae2c07e64a:2

value
70616686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45bcf85245cccdc1f76dfc8502c2b0a9368efdb OP_EQUAL
address
MWBD6MJevkFU61LP7DYqpnB1PuokYwAnVW
transaction
2dfd12dc2b96596f429154e4c8533f4db5fa267b0044acb6410ad3ae2c07e64a
spent
true